PLIC/1/3820Michael Smyth, 174 King Street North, Dublin.Smyth; Ennis; NoonanKing Street NorthClaim for £32 15s for loss of birds, guinea pigs and rabbits due to fright and Crown forces in occupation at 174 King Street North, Dublin. Payment of £18 recommended by Committee. Includes details of the shooting dead of George Ennis and Michael Noonan by Crown forces in the claimant's room. Payment of £18 recommended by Committee.
